ANALYZING THE DATA: Bi-Color LED
➀
Select “Save As…” from the File menu to save your data.
➁
Select “Run #5” from the bottom of the Experiment menu.
➂
Click the “Autoscale” button (
) to resize the Graph to fit the data.
➃
Click the “Magnifier” button (
). The cursor changes to a magnifying glass shape.
➄
Use the cursor to click-and-draw a rectangle around the region of the plot of current and voltage
where the current begins to increase on the RIGHT hand part of the plot. Make the rectangle tall
enough so that its upper boundary is beyond 2 milliamp (mA).
➅
Click the “Smart Cursor” button (
).
➆
Move the cursor/cross-hair to the point on the plot where the current reaches 2 milliamps. Record
the value of the turn-on voltage (X-coordinate) at 2 mA in Data Table 2.
➇
Again click the “Magnifier” button (
).
➈
Use the cursor to click-and-draw a rectangle around the region of the plot of current and voltage
where the current begins to increase on the LEFT hand part of the plot. Make the rectangle deep
enough so that its lower boundary is below -2 mA.
➉
Click the “Smart Cursor” button (
).
11
Move the cursor/cross-hair to the point on the plot where the current reaches -2 milliamps. Record
the value of the turn-on voltage (X-coordinate) at -2 mA in the Data Table 2.
